I've got Amplitube 2 v2.1.4, and Ampeg SVX UNO v1.1.1 installed. They both launch just fine in standalone mode. They are both authorized already. They also both work fine in 9.0 (upgraded from 8) on my Macbook Pro.

As for the optimizations, I don't think I did any of them with 8.0.4 (besides Processor Scheduling) and that ran wonderfully. Are there any particular optimizations you can suggest that would be likely to fix the crash on closing PT? I have already done the Processor Scheduling one, I disabled USB Power Management, and I disabled DEP, all with no effect.

There were 42 tracks (including audio, instrument, aux tracks and a master) in the session that gave me the "max number" error. There were 365 audio files in the session's Audio Files folder, and 9662 fade files in the Fade Files folder. I'm using the 700GB internal SATA drive as my audio drive, which is the same one I used with 8.0.4.

I did a "Save Copy In" to another drive, and got the same errors. However, when I consolidated my drum tracks (which I'd Beat Detectived, thus the ton of fades), and then removed unused audio and did another "Save Copy In", it played back fine from the 700GB drive. That process left just 589 fade files and 362 audio files. So it seems it was the number of fade files that was the issue. Can you tell me what the new, lower, limit on the number of fade files is now in 9.0?

Uh oh. I routinely have sessions in 7.3.1 with 3-4 thousand fade files. That comes of editing a dozen or more lengthy spoken word messages in the same session. If 9 can't handle that, I'm probably going to stay with 7.3.1 at work until a version emerges that can.

About the IK plugs, I had the same problems when I tried to install them by dragging and dropping the plug-in files from my XP partition into the Win7 partition. Installing fresh and going through their awkward little re-authorization routines again solved it.

I contacted IK and they advised me to remove and reinstall the plugins as admin, and then to run PT as admin. It worked! I had PT8 checked to run as admin, but I guess I never set that for 9. Oops.

There are NO specific limits! Thousands of things contribute to RAM usage in Pro Tools - files and fades only being one of them.
